计算服务器的原理是什么?
计算服务器原理摘要:,计算服务器基于高性能处理器、大容量内存和高效存储技术,通过操作系统和服务器软件协同工作,处理网络请求和数据传输,其核心原理包括接收客户端请求、处理数据、响应输出,涉及网络通信、操作系统、硬件架构等多方面技术,计算服务器通过分布式计算、负载均衡等技术提高数据处理能力和可靠性,广泛应用于企业、云计算、数据中心等领域。
计算服务器是一种高性能计算机设备,广泛应用于企业、数据中心和云计算等领域,本文将简要介绍计算服务器的原理和工作机制,帮助读者更好地理解其重要性和作用。
计算服务器概述
计算服务器是提供计算服务的计算机设备,用于接收和处理来自客户端或其他服务器的数据请求,它配备高性能的处理器、大容量的内存和存储设备,以及高效的网络通信接口,根据其用途和性能,计算服务器可分为多种类型,如企业级服务器、云计算服务器、高性能计算服务器等。
计算服务器的原理
计算服务器的原理主要涉及到硬件、操作系统、网络通信和软件应用等方面。
硬件
计算服务器的硬件是构成其基础的部分,包括中央处理器(CPU)、内存、存储设备、网络接口卡等,CPU是服务器的运算核心,负责执行各种运算和数据处理任务;内存为CPU提供数据缓存和程序执行环境;存储设备用于存储数据和程序;网络接口卡则负责服务器与网络的连接,实现数据的传输和通信。
操作系统
操作系统是计算服务器的核心软件,负责管理和控制硬件资源,提供基本的运行环境和服务,操作系统通过调度和管理CPU、内存、存储设备等资源,实现多任务处理和并发运行,操作系统还提供文件管理系统、设备驱动程序、网络通信等功能,为应用程序提供接口和服务。
网络通信
计算服务器通过网络通信接口与外部设备进行连接,实现数据的传输和通信,网络通信协议是实现数据传输的基础,如TCP/IP、HTTP、FTP等,通过这些协议,计算服务器可以与客户端或其他服务器进行通信,接收和发送数据请求和响应。
软件应用
计算服务器通常运行各种软件应用,如数据库管理系统、Web服务器、应用程序服务器等,这些软件应用负责处理特定的任务,如数据存储、Web服务、应用程序部署等,通过软件应用,计算服务器可以实现各种功能,满足不同的需求。
计算服务器的工作原理
计算服务器的工作原理可以概括为接收请求、处理请求和返回结果三个步骤,计算服务器通过其网络接口卡接收来自客户端或其他服务器的数据请求;通过操作系统调度和管理硬件资源,将请求分配给相应的软件应用进行处理;处理完成后,计算服务器将结果通过网络通信接口发送回客户端或其他服务器。
通过对计算服务器原理的简要介绍,我们可以更好地理解其在现代社会中的重要作用,计算服务器作为大规模数据处理和存储的核心设备,以其强大的计算能力和高效的数据处理性能,支撑着云计算、大数据、人工智能等应用的运行,随着技术的不断发展,计算服务器将在更多领域得到应用,为人们的生活和工作带来更多便利。
